After a number of close calls due to the distorted image in the RH Driver side mirror I ordered a flat heated replacement mirror on ebay. :link: Right Driver Side Flat Wing Mirror Glass FOR Hyundai I30 2012 15 Heated Plate | eBay I can report that the item did not come with the backing plate and the heating element was poorly positioned. I used a hair drier to soften the original mounting plate which enabled me to remove it from the original mirror glass. I then used the hair drier to soften the adhesive on the heating pad so I could re position it to suit the wire terminal cut out on the mounting plate. Mirror is now installed and heating element works a treat and all for only $28!. How ADRs allow imported cars to have convex driver side mirrors is beyond me. Any wander there is an increased incidence of drivers cutting in when changing lanes.
